Building Removal in Conroe, TX
Building removal services encompass the safe and efficient teardown of existing structures, including residential homes, garages, sheds, and other outbuildings. These projects often involve carefully dismantling or demolishing the building, managing debris removal, and preparing the property for future use or construction. Homeowners typically seek this service when planning renovations, expanding their property, or clearing space for new construction, ensuring the process is handled professionally and in accordance with local regulations.
Property owners should consider factors such as the size and type of the building, the presence of any hazardous materials, and the potential impact on surrounding areas before requesting building removal. Understanding the scope of work, disposal requirements, and any necessary permits can help streamline the process. Clear communication about these details can contribute to a smoother project and help ensure the removal aligns with future property plans.

Building Removal Questions
What types of structures can be removed? Building removal services typically include houses, garages, sheds, and other small to medium-sized structures on residential or commercial properties.
Is building removal suitable for old or damaged buildings? Yes, removal services can safely dismantle and clear out old, deteriorated, or unsafe structures from the property.
What should property owners consider before requesting removal? It’s important to check local regulations, property access, and any necessary permits before planning a building removal.
Does building removal involve site cleanup? Yes, removal services usually include debris removal and site clearing to prepare the land for future use or development.
